I took a recent trip to Costa Rica and was able to take a day trip Birding. I was able to photograph almost 100 species and probably seen or heard another 30. I didn't achieve this success on my own I had some serious help. First came in the form of a world class birding guide, Pat O'Donnell. you can read his blog and contact him through his blog at http://birdingcraft.com/wordpress/ Pat is one of the most impressive birders I've ever had the pleasure viewing with, not only does he know how to find them, but can also call and phish them out of the dense rainforest. In hindsight, one of the most impressive things about the day was we never stepped one foot into the woods, everything was on the side of the road or off observation decks. So, if your ever in Costa Rica, you definately need to spend a day with Pat.

Second, some of the most impressive shots came from an observation deck designed for bird photography.This was done at the nature pavillion http://www.eco-observatory.com/welcome . Dave the owner, is passionate about developing his property and local ecology to support eco-tourism. You can see more great pictures at his website. This too is a must see in Costa Rica if you have interests in Bird Phothography. Here are some of the shots I liked the most.
